About the Role

At Harmony Recovery Center, we empower clients battling addiction through evidence‑based therapeutic interventions delivered via secure telehealth platforms. As a Remote Substance Abuse Counselor, you will assess client needs, develop personalized treatment plans, and provide ongoing support through virtual sessions. This position blends clinical expertise with the flexibility of remote work, allowing you to serve a diverse clientele across multiple states while maintaining a healthy work‑life balance.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ct comprehensive intake assessments and ongoing psychosocial evaluations.
  • Develop, implement, and adjust individualized recovery plans tailored to each client’s goals.
  • Facilitate individual and group counseling sessions using video conferencing tools.
  •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to coordinate care and ensure treatment adherence.
  • Maintain accurate electronic health records and documentation in compliance with HIPAA standards.
  • Provide crisis intervention and after‑hours support as needed.

Education and Certification

A Master’s degree in Counseling, Psychology, Social Work, or a related field is required. Candidates must hold an active state license as a Substance Abuse Counselor (e.g., LCSW, LMHC, LCDC) and have a minimum of two years of clinical experience working with individuals struggling with substance use disorders. Strong skills in telehealth platforms, crisis management, and evidence‑based therapeutic modalities such as CBT and Motivational Interviewing are essential.
